The Caribou Public Library will host a fun, practical, money-saving couponing class on Monday afternoons from 1 to 4 p.m. beginning on Nov. 7, continuing through Nov. 21.
Participants will learn the basics of how to get started with couponing, including the following topics: where to find coupons, how to organize them, planning for shopping trips, using more than one coupon per item and cutting/ sharing coupons.
The class instructor will be Elaine Dionne, who recently led two popular and successful sessions in Madawaska.
The cost for the 3-week program is $20 per person. Pre-registration is required as space is limited.
